Understanding Soft Erections

Soft erections, medically known as erectile dysfunction (ED), can be a distressing issue for many American men. It is characterized by the inability to achieve or maintain an erection firm enough for sexual intercourse. While occasional ED is common, persistent issues may indicate underlying health conditions that require attention.

The Mind-Body Connection

The relationship between the mind and body plays a crucial role in sexual health. Psychological factors such as stress, anxiety, and depression can significantly impact erectile function. It is essential for men to address these mental health concerns, possibly through therapy or mindfulness practices, to improve their overall well-being and sexual performance.

Physical Health and Erections

Physical health is equally important in the quest for harder erections. Conditions like diabetes, heart disease, and obesity can contribute to ED. Regular exercise, a balanced diet, and maintaining a healthy weight can enhance blood flow, which is vital for achieving and sustaining an erection. Men should also be aware of their cardiovascular health, as the health of blood vessels is directly linked to erectile function.

Lifestyle Factors

Lifestyle choices have a profound impact on sexual health. Smoking, excessive alcohol consumption, and drug use can all lead to ED. Quitting smoking, moderating alcohol intake, and avoiding illicit drugs can significantly improve erectile function. Additionally, getting enough sleep and managing stress through relaxation techniques can also contribute to better sexual performance.

Nutrition and Supplements

A diet rich in fruits, vegetables, whole grains, and lean proteins can support sexual health. Certain foods, like those high in omega-3 fatty acids, antioxidants, and flavonoids, may have specific benefits for erectile function. While supplements like L-arginine and ginseng have been touted for their potential to improve ED, it is crucial to consult with a healthcare provider before starting any new supplement regimen.

Medical Interventions

For some men, lifestyle changes alone may not be sufficient to address ED. In such cases, medical interventions may be necessary. Medications like sildenafil (Viagra) and tadalafil (Cialis) can be effective in treating ED by enhancing blood flow to the penis. Other options include penile injections, vacuum erection devices, and, in severe cases, surgical implants. It is important for men to discuss these options with a healthcare professional to determine the best course of action.

The Role of Relationships

Sexual health is not just an individual concern but also affects intimate relationships. Open communication with a partner about sexual desires, concerns, and any issues related to ED can strengthen the relationship and reduce performance anxiety. Couples therapy may also be beneficial in addressing relational dynamics that could be contributing to ED.

Preventive Measures

Prevention is always better than cure. Regular check-ups with a healthcare provider can help identify risk factors for ED early on. Monitoring blood pressure, cholesterol levels, and blood sugar can prevent conditions that contribute to ED. Additionally, maintaining a healthy lifestyle and addressing mental health issues proactively can reduce the likelihood of developing ED.
